Take corners with confidence on Firestone’s ultimate in sport performance tire. Inspired by their racing heritage the Firehawk Indy 500 tread design features a proprietary groove channel that dramatically improves handling and braking on wet roads. The Firehawk Indy 500 also has wide shoulders that increase stiffness for dynamic cornering and extreme performance and fun.

What these tire specs mean

  • Load index 89 means each tire can carry up to 580 kg. Check your door jamb placard — the tire needs to meet or beat the load rating your manufacturer specifies.
  • Speed rating W is the maximum sustained speed this tire is designed to handle under proper conditions. That works out to 270 km/h under correct load and inflation — not a target, just the rated ceiling.
  • UTQG 340 A A is a manufacturer-assigned grade for treadwear, traction, and temperature performance. Useful for comparing within the same brand — but it’s not a mileage guarantee, and ratings aren’t standardized across manufacturers.
  • Summer tires are built for maximum warm-weather grip — dry and wet roads where compound stickiness and tread design matter most. They harden in near-freezing temperatures and are not suitable for Ontario or Quebec winter driving.
  • XL means Extra Load. These tires run at higher inflation pressures and handle more weight than a standard-load tire of the same size. If your vehicle’s factory spec calls for XL, that’s what you need — swapping to standard load can affect ride, handling, and safety.
  • Vehicle type indicates the service category this tire is built for — passenger car, light truck, commercial, or other. Matching the right category matters for load capacity, handling, and safety.

About the 215/40R18 tire size

The 215/40R18 breaks down into three numbers:

  • 215 — tread width in millimetres, measured across the contact patch
  • 40 — sidewall height as a percentage of the tread width (roughly 86 mm of rubber between road and rim)
  • R18 — radial construction, for a 18-inch wheel

The 215/40R18 size is commonly found on sport sedans and coupes. Replacing a set? The full size marking is on your current tire’s sidewall — confirm width, profile, and rim diameter all match before you order.
